Digital Crate Digging Continues…well..its an anything goes night for this music….checking out some classic jazz / funk from Freddie Hubbard with a track called Povo. This is from his Sky Dive album released in 1972.
Check out the players and the track. He has an all star lineup with him…
- Bass – Ron Carter
- Bass Clarinet, Piccolo Flute – Wally Kane
- Drums – Billy Cobham
- Flute, Flute [Alto], Clarinet, Bass Clarinet – George Marge
- Flute, Flute [Alto], Clarinet, Oboe, English Horn – Romeo Penque
- Flute, Flute [Alto], Flute [Bass] – Hubert Laws
- Flute, Flute [Alto], Flute [Bass], Bass Clarinet, Piccolo Flute – Phil Bodner
- Guitar – George Benson
- Oboe – Romeo Penque
- Percussion – Airto*, Ray Barretto
- Piano, Electric Piano – Keith Jarrett
- Producer – Creed Taylor
- Trombone – Garnett Brown, Wayne Andre
- Trombone [Bass] – Paul Faulise
- Trumpet – Freddie Hubbard
- Trumpet, Flugelhorn – Alan Rubin, Marvin Stamm
- Tuba – Tony Price (2)
